A quote from CCPS CEO Rachel Cackett reads: "There remains absolutely no acknowledgement of the soaring on-costs faced by not-for-profit social care employers, including from eNICs changes… We continue to see no relief offered in this budget. This will further destabilise a sector which this government knows is incredibly fragile."

NfP social care providers in Scotland face an extra bill of around £30 million to cover the NI rate rise & the threshold reduction. Money they do not have, and have no means to raise.
